Early Regence or Directoire set - France, 1750-60

A remarkable part set, with unusual form knight (looking more like later bishops). The set was advertised as a part Regence set with "sadly missing knights heads". The set would never have had classic horses heads for the knights, and I was pleased to be able to buy this. It came with a magnificent board, in the style found detailed in Diderot's Encyclopédie (which was written between 1751 and 1772).
